Transaction 4422914eb8cfbb375dde660fb7bc6d78eb6437af05e95e213e4edf71310fd37e

1 Input
2 Outputs
  • 4422914eb8cfbb375dde660fb7bc6d78eb6437af05e95e213e4edf71310fd37e:0
  • value  3233918
    address  34QBeUvzuem4wRCrDnsfL2P4qor12NTCyJ
  • 4422914eb8cfbb375dde660fb7bc6d78eb6437af05e95e213e4edf71310fd37e:1
  • value  668180
    address  12FdnJoa4wN24SW72BRkadWgUqoeBpKXaw